Dorpare Tea asks consumers to share their tea stories and culture
Three brothers born to Haitian parents bring the power of ginger – touted for its healing properties in their parents’ culture the same way chicken soup is in America – to the US in the form of three loose leaf teas under the brand Dorpare Tea. The company taps into Americans’ growing interest in international flavors, but also take the trend to the next level by asking consumers as they sip the beverage to consider their own tea stories – creating an open dialogue.
